Output 9598f65401a2cc8b1643cd560ff1e9e8f0676ca315e8039d6a91ef02a22561e5:4

value
1117960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433f66883f7939d2621bc20f4f09e94ab5806989 OP_EQUAL
address
37pb9YMsdgLFNQtNzgxkLdXYFwNaFa16K5
transaction
9598f65401a2cc8b1643cd560ff1e9e8f0676ca315e8039d6a91ef02a22561e5
spent
true